‘Paris is Always a Good Idea’

Lauren Conrad may always be known as the girl who didn’t go to Paris, but that’s certainly not the case for Lacey Chabert’s Chelsea Martin in the new Hallmark+ series Paris is Always a Good Idea. Based on Jenn McKinlay’s 2020 novel of the same name, the six-part limited series follows Chelsea, an ambitious workaholic employed at the American Cancer Coalition. While setting out to land a historic donation from a French cosmetic company, she is asked to head to Paris, a city that only reminds her of her late mother and her three loves who she had to leave behind during her gap year abroad. With the support of her sister (Rebecca Hanssen) and her father (Henry Czerny), Chelsea decides to say “oui oui” to Paris, and to the prospect of reconnecting with the three men who could have been the one. But when her colleague and adversary (Scott Michael Foster) is also sent abroad with her to team up on the account, things get messier than your lap after eating a flaky croissant. With beautiful locales and heartwarming performances, Hallmark is turning a new page with their take on the YA book-to-TV adaptation—and it’s one we want to keep reading.
